Daniel Cheever
Daniel Lyle Cheever[2] (born 1963)[3] is a United States Navy rear admiral who has served as the Director of Plans, Policy, and Strategy of the North American Aerospace Defense Command and United States Northern Command since July 15, 2020. Previously, he served as the Commander of Carrier Strike Group 4.[1][4][5][6][7] Raised in Downers Grove, Illinois, Cheever earned a Bachelor of Business degree from Western Illinois University in 1986. He joined the Navy in 1988 and, after flight training, was designated a naval aviator in 1990.[1]
